Richmond and Wilsons Rivers flood warning improvement Final ReportPDF (85.1 MB)
This document summarises a literature review and gap analysis of the existing flood warning network to identify recommendations related to the improvement of flood warning arrangements within the Richmond and Wilsons River Basins. The aim of this report is to establish a prioritised list of recommended work packages that will improve flood warning within the study area. The work packages may include the installation or upgrade of existing Bureau of Meteorology's Service Level Specification (SLS) rainfall/water level gauges, the integration of non-SLS rainfall/water level gauges into the Bureau’s flood warning network, and the setup of flood forecast locations.
